Studying this morning's readings from the St. James Daily Devotional Guide (click to subscribe), I examined myself with these questions. Where is your self-examination leading today?
Psalms 27:1-14. Verse 11, what do I want to have God teach me today? How teachable am I?
II Samuel 16:1-23. Cursed and stoned by one of Saul’s men, David turns the other cheek. When have I done likewise? Is there another occasion awaiting me now—with God’s help?
Acts 15:13-21. The apostles at Jerusalem conclude they must answer one simple question—do I want to be on God’s side or against him? How do I find myself facing the same question here and now?
Mark 8:1-10. Again as he did two chapters ago, Jesus feeds thousands with just a few baskets of food. Yet the disciples are as surprised as last time. Why weren’t they more teachable? How teachable am I?
